I have a question regarding the performance of hamming code and BCH code

Let's say we want to compare the performance of (7,4) hamming code and (15,7) BCH code.

At 4dB, the hamming code perform better than the BCH code but at 15dB the BCH perform better.

May I know how do we explain this observation?
